Three years and counting: Landowners in Kohistan await payment

Land was acquired from owners for Dasu Hydro Power Project

ABBOTABAD: Owners of land acquired for Dasu Hydro Power Project in Kohistan have demanded urgent payment for their property or else they say it should be returned to their possession. This was stated at a news conference held by landowners on Tuesday.

Jamaat-e-Islami Kohistan Naib Ameer Haji Mehtab said the government acquired their agricultural land three years ago for the DHPP but has not paid them yet.

This was despite funds being transferred into the official account of the Kohistan DC. “Although construction has not begun on the said piece of land, we were not allowed to farm on it or to build anything on it,” he said. Mehtab added if the government is unable to pay them, it should at least give owners back the right of possession so they could earn a living.

He also demanded landowners of Pattan be paid Rs1.36 million per kanal, the same rate as paid to those in Dasu tehsil. They will not accept any less, said Mehtab.
